From February 5th to February 11th, the Netorabo Survey Team conducted a questionnaire asking, “What is your favorite robot anime directed by Yoshiyuki Tomino other than Gundam?”

Voting targets are nine robot animations other than Gundam directed by Yoshiyuki Tomino. In this survey, we received a total of 2986 votes. Thank you for your many votes!

Legendary Giant Ideon
The third place is “Legendary Giant Ideon.” The number of votes obtained is 462. Since 1980, all 39 episodes of TV animation have been broadcast, and the movie version was later released. A battle between the earthlings such as Yuki Cosmo, who got into the vast robot “Ideon” where the power of the legendary infinite energy “Ide” dwells, and the alien “Buff Clan” who relentlessly aims for the management of Ide, is depicted that we are entering a space-scale full-scale war involving all humankind.

Heavy Metal L-Gaim
The second place is “Heavy Metal L-Gaim,” with 471 votes. It is a TV animation that has broadcast all 54 episodes since 1984. Set in the Pentagon World, the story of Daba Myriad, the surviving royal family of the Yarman tribe, is involved in a battle with the Poseidal army. The heavy metal “L-Gaim” designed by Mamoru Nagano has won many fans with its stylishness and innovative settings that were not found in robot anime at the time.

Aura Battler Dunbine
The first place was “Aura Battler Dunbine,” with 781 votes. A TV anime broadcast from 1983 has a solid fantasy-style set in a different world like medieval Europe “Boston Well,” which is different from the existing robot animation that was mostly SF style. It is a feature. Sho Zama, the hero of the earthlings, summoned to another world, rides on the aura battler “Dumbing” and fights through a big war.
